BK04 YBJ is a 2004 Ford Transit in White with a 2,402c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 15 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 80%.

Across all 2004 Ford Transit models, the average MOT pass rate is 67.0% with a typical mileage of 102,384 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Ford Transit fails its MOT is registration plate lamp not working, accounting for 551,926 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BK04 YBJ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Ford Transit typically stays on UK roads for around 37 years. At 22 years old, this Ford Transit is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
